This Florida Spot Serves A Pizza Cone Stuffed With Pasta, And It’s As Ridiculous As It Sounds
Jacksonville has always been home to creative eats, but Tony D’s New York Pizza & Restaurant just took things to an absolutely wild new level. Their Mount Vesuvius Pizza Cone is exactly what it sounds like: half a pizza rolled into a cone shape and stuffed with pasta, creating the ultimate carb-loaded mashup that nobody asked for but everyone secretly needs. Located on Point Meadows Drive, this laid-back Italian joint has been serving up authentic New York-style pies for years, but this new creation proves they’re not afraid to get a little ridiculous with their menu.
1. The Mount Vesuvius Pizza Cone Is Peak Comfort Food Chaos

Tony D’s didn’t hold back when they created this beast. The Mount Vesuvius Pizza Cone takes half a pizza, rolls it into a cone, and stuffs it with your choice of pasta because apparently choosing between two of the best carbs on earth was causing too much stress for diners. It’s messy, it’s massive, and it’s completely over the top in the best possible way.
The cone itself is made from their signature New York-style pizza dough, which regulars already know is thin, crispy, and perfectly seasoned. Once rolled and baked into cone form, it becomes a handheld vessel for whatever pasta your heart desires. The cheese melts down into every crevice, creating stringy, gooey pulls with every bite.
This isn’t just a gimmick either. The flavors actually work together beautifully, with the tangy pizza sauce complementing classic marinara or Alfredo on the pasta. It’s comfort food taken to an extreme level, and honestly, sometimes that’s exactly what Florida dining is all about.
You’ll find this creation available during their lunch and dinner hours, which run from 11 AM to 3 PM most days. They’re closed Mondays, so plan accordingly if you’re making a special trip just for this ridiculous masterpiece.

3. Pasta Options That Actually Make Sense In A Cone
The genius of the Mount Vesuvius Pizza Cone isn’t just the cone itself but the pasta options that fill it. Tony D’s offers their full pasta menu as potential fillings, which means you can customize this creation to match your exact cravings. Ziti works particularly well because the tube shape nestles perfectly into the cone without creating awkward gaps or falling out immediately.
Spaghetti is another popular choice, though it requires a bit more fork work to keep everything contained. The long strands tangle together with the melted cheese, creating that classic Italian-American experience in handheld form. Some brave souls have even requested fettuccine Alfredo, turning the whole thing into a creamy, indulgent mess that somehow still works.
The restaurant’s regular pasta dishes have gotten solid reviews over the years, with customers praising the quality of their sauces and generous portions. That same attention to detail carries over to the pizza cone fillings. They’re not using subpar ingredients just because it’s a novelty item.
One thing to note: reviewers have mentioned the gluten-free pasta options are hit or miss, with the spaghetti being much better than the ziti. If you have dietary restrictions, stick with the regular spaghetti for the best experience in your cone.
